    Representative Yancey moved to adopt the meeting minutes from June 9, 2021. There being no objection, the motion prevailed by unanimous consent. The Chair laid HB 4939 and HB 4940 before the committee: HB 4939 (Rep. Damoose) A bill to amend 1933 PA 167, entitled "General sales tax act," by amending sections 1 and 25 (MCL 205.51 and 205.75), section 1 as amended by 2018 PA 2 and section 25 as amended by 2020 PA 29. HB 4940 (Rep. Tate) A bill to amend 1937 PA 94, entitled "Use tax act," by amending sections 2 and 21 (MCL 205.92 and 205.111), section 2 as amended by 2018 PA 1 and section 21 as amended by 2020 PA 30.

    Representative Tisdel moved to adopt substitute (H-1) to HB 4939. The motion prevailed 15- 0-0: FAVORABLE ROLL CALL Yeas: Reps. Hall, Tisdel, Calley, Farrington, Steven Johnson, Meerman, O'Malley, Beeler, Outman, Yancey, Ellison, Brixie, Kuppa, Neeley, Cavanagh. Nays: None. Pass: None. Representative Kuppa offered the following amendments to HB 4939 (H-1): 1. Amend page 10, line 11, after "1(1)(d)(xv)." by inserting: "(9) In addition to the money distributed to cities, villages, and townships under subsection (2), an amount equal to all revenue lost to cities, villages, and townships as a result of the exclusion under section 1(1)(d)(xv), as determined by the department, must be distributed to cities, villages, and townships pursuant to the Glenn Steil state revenue sharing act of 1971, 1971 PA 140, MCL 141.901 to 141.921. (10)" and renumbering the remaining subsections. 2. Amend page 10, line 18, after "(8)" by inserting "or (10)". Representative Kuppa spoke to her amendments

    Representative Kuppa moved to adopt the amendments to HB 4939 (H-1). The motion did not prevail 6-9-0: UNFAVORABLE ROLL CALL Yeas: Reps. Yancey, Ellison, Brixie, Kuppa, Neeley, Cavanagh. Nays: Reps. Hall, Tisdel, Calley, Farrington, Steven Johnson, Meerman, O'Malley, Beeler, Outman. Pass: None.

    Representative Tisdel moved to report out HB 4940 with recommendation, as substitute (H- 1). The motion prevailed 14-0-1: FAVORABLE ROLL CALL Yeas: Reps. Hall, Tisdel, Calley, Farrington, Steven Johnson, Meerman, O'Malley, Beeler, Outman, Yancey, Ellison, Brixie, Kuppa, Neeley. Nays: None. Pass: Rep. Cavanagh. The following people submitted a card in support of HB 4939 and HB 4940, but did not wish to speak: John Lindley, representing the Michigan Association of RVs and Campgrounds. Mike Johnston, representing the Michigan Municipal League. The Chair made remarks to the committee. The Chair laid HB 4712 before the committee: HB 4712 (Rep. Berman) A bill to amend 2007 PA 36, entitled "Michigan business tax act," by amending section 437 (MCL 208.1437), as amended by 2017 PA 217. Representative Berman, testified in support of HB 4712. Questions and discussion followed. Chris Salata, representing Industrial Commercial Properties, testified in support of HB 4712. Questions and discussion followed. The following people submitted a card with a neutral position on HB 4712, but did not wish to speak: Greg Bird, representing the Michigan Economic Development Corporation. There being no further business before the committee, Rep. Matt Hall adjourned the meeting at 11:13 AM. Representative Matt Hall, Chair Taylor Thrush Committee Clerk tthrush@house.mi.gov
